Beohari
Beohari is a village located in Hatta tehsil of Damoh district in Madhya Pradesh, India. It is situated 6km away from sub-district headquarter Hatta (tehsildar office) and 46km away from district headquarter Damoh. As per 2009 stats, Binti is the gram panchayat of Beohari village.

About Beohari
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Beohari is 461735. The village spans a total geographical area of 186.42 hectares. Hatta is nearest town to Beohari village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 6km away.

Population of Beohari
According to the 2011 Census, Beohari has a total population of about 80, with approximately 43 males and 37 females. The sex ratio is around 860 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 4 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. Details about the Scheduled Castes (SC) community are not available. Information about the Scheduled Tribes (ST) population is not available. The overall literacy rate is approximately 91.25%, with male literacy at about 95.35% and female literacy near 86.49%. Connectivity of Beohari
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Beohari. As per the 2011 stats, Beohari had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within village |
Private Bus Service | Available within village |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
